Boulevardier recipe - Cocktail served in a Martini Glass
Alcoholic

Boulevardier

Serve in a Martini Glass

Ingredients

  • Campari
    1 oz
  • Sweet Vermouth
    1 oz
  • Rye whiskey
    1 1/4 oz
  • Orange peel
    1

Instructions

Stir with ice, strain, garnish and serve.

Glassware Tip

Hold a martini glass by the stem to prevent your hand from warming the drink. The wide bowl is designed to release aromatics for a better sensory experience.

Did You Know?

Vermouth is actually a fortified wine flavored with botanicals. Once opened, it should be refrigerated and used within a few weeks.
